Just a misunderstanding
Shelley points to a post on the W3C forum that tells us that Marks little tirade over the cite element being dropped from XHTML 2.0 working draft of 11 December 2002 was a little premature. Yeah, that appears to have been a mistake by the XHTML 2.0 working group and it will be back in the next revision of their working draft.
I liked the phrase Jonathon Delacour used for Mark’s tirade, spat the dummy,
with a dummy being what Australians call pacifiers. Anyway the whole episode is for the best. It made people aware of what is going on with XHTML 2.0 and Simon St.Laurent has written an article telling us how we can become more involved in the goings on of the W3C. It’s been very educational for me.
